【C15】
选项
A、expanded
B、facilitated
C、supplemented
D、compensated
答案
C
解析
动词辨义。本句意为“许多州和地方政府社区对这笔联邦政府资助进行补充”。A)expanded“扩张,扩大”,一般是指增加尺寸、体积、数量或范围;B)facilitated“促进”,是指使某事容易或更容易;D)compensated“补偿”,均不能与aid进行搭配使用,因此不符合题意。只有C)supplemented“补充”最符合题意。
